开放接口并支持对接的智能语音音柱|20W


浏览:234 次

芯步工厂提供的 智能语音音柱|20W 开放HTTP接口, 适用于任何支持HTTP请求的编程语言。 接口简单、清晰、友好, 仅需在接口携带签名、以及设备ID,即可向设备下发命令。 支持接入任何形式的软件项目:Web、APP / 小程序、窗体软件、以及SaaS / 低代码等平台。

本文介绍了智能语音音柱|20W的相关参数和命令,并在下面提供了主要类型的语言的编程示例。

智能语音音柱|20W

远程语音播报、语音提醒、语音通知、语音警报;

广泛应用于各种线下服务的订单提醒、线下流程的语音提醒等;

无需上传录音、无需后台设置;

直接通过HTTP接口推送文本,即可实时远程语音播报;

真人发声、语调自然柔和,支持男、女音色;

支持远程音量、音色、语调、语速设置;

支持多音字、支持数字(数值、金额、手机号等)读法;

内置铃声、提示音、警示音各5种;

可无缝接入各种OA、ERP、SaaS软件和低代码平台中;

防尘防水,外形美观,安装简单;

更多...

适用场景

场馆语音播报、车间语音提醒、加油站语音通知、停车场语音播报、调度站语音提示、户外场景语音通知、门店订单语音播报、无人值守空间语音提示、线下服务语音提醒场景、快递分拣站、生产车间、工厂内语音播报、校园公共区域语音通知、景区游客服务中心语音播报、社区公告语音提示、园区语音广播、物流园区语音通知、港口码头语音播报、地铁站语音提示、公交站点语音通知、商场语音播报、超市语音提示、仓库语音通知、机场语音播报、医院语音提示、银行网点语音通知、展会现场语音播报、 智能办公工位语音提醒场景、前台接待语音引导场景、会议室预约签到语音提示场景、办公室茶水间语音通知场景、写字楼大厅语音播报场景、企业前台访客引导场景、会议室预约状态语音提示场景、办公区设备故障语音告警场景、智慧教室语音点名提醒场景、培训机构教室签到提示场景、图书馆自习室座位预约语音通知场景、实验室设备状态语音播报场景、教研教室教学辅助语音提示场景、创客工坊设备操作语音引导场景、学校活动室活动通知场景、培训教室上课下课语音提醒场景、酒店前台入住引导语音提示场景、餐厅奶茶店叫号语音播报场景、便利店收银台语音提示场景、共享空间前台语音引导场景、自助服务终端操作语音提示场景、银行网点叫号业务引导场景、医院导诊台语音指引场景、共享自习室前台语音引导场景、共享棋牌室服务台语音通知场景、共享台球室叫号预约提示场景、共享茶室前台语音接待场景、无人值守门店语音提示场景、自助设备操作引导语音提示场景、共享空间设备故障语音告警场景、无人值守场所安全语音提醒场景、工厂车间工位语音提醒场景、产线设备状态语音播报场景、仓库库存语音通知场景、设备机房维护提醒语音提示场景、生产线工位操作语音引导场景、设备巡检状态语音播报场景、生产车间安全规范语音提醒场景、产线异常情况语音告警场景、活动现场语音提示、公园语音广播、广场语音通知中

支持命令

音量 volume
音色 voice
语速 speed
语调 tone
播报 play:gbk:16
铃声 ring
提示音 message
警示音 alert
重复 repeat
停止 stop

产品手册

版本对应产品手册
联网方式:无线WiFi|播报内容:文本 《智能语音音柱20W产品手册》
联网方式:有线以太网+无线WiFi|播报内容:文本 《智能语音音柱20W[有线网版]产品手册》
联网方式:无线WiFi|播报内容:音频+文本 《智能语音音柱Pro20W产品手册》
联网方式:有线以太网+无线WiFi|播报内容:音频+文本 《智能语音音柱Pro20W[有线网版]产品手册》
控制设备,向设备下发指令
HTTP请求地址: http(s)://api.yoyoiot.cn/{AppID}/device/control/?sign={sign}&ts={ts} 关于sign和ts的定义
MQTT发布主题: api/{AppID}/device/control 接收返回结果亦在同一主题

参数较长时建议使用POST方式 


名称 必填 类型 说明
gateway string
当发给设备的命令需要其关联的网关转发时,需要指定 网关的设备ID,唯一ID(在网关壳体上、控制台均可以找到) 指定多个网关时请用间隔符(,或|)连接,最多可以同时指定5台网关
device string
设备ID,设备唯一ID(在设备壳体上、控制台均可以找到) 指定多台设备时请用间隔符(,或|)连接 指定多个设备时,不要这些设备属于同一类产品,但必须有相同的指令
order string
命令,可传JSON字符串(推荐)或直接传参 简单命令:可直接GET或POST:设备的属性名称=属性值 复杂或较长的命令:请POST {"order":{命令内容}} ----------------------------------------------------------------------- 在一些业务场景,需要在命令里携带一些特征信息:如订单号等 可在order中增加一个字段extra,如{"power":1,"extra":"T25030700001"} 在本条命令对应的异步消息推送中,会原样返回此特征信息。 extra只支持32位以内的大小写英文字母和数字(a-zA-Z0-9)
返回示例
需要注意的是,200仅代表平台接收到了合规的设备ID与参数名称,并成功向设备下发命令
而设备可能已离线,或命令内容 / 参数有误,在设备上并没有看到预期效果。
在一些必须要求反馈的场景,请接收云端的消息推送,通过异步消息来标记设备是否成功执行命令。

名称 类型 说明
code int
200 命令下发成功。 501 未指定设备ID,设备ID为一个整型数字,或由“|”或“,"连接的多个数字。设备列表接口中输出了此ID,在本控制台的设备列表中也可以查看。 502 设备不存在或没有可用设备,传入设备ID均不存在。请检查设备ID是否正确,设备是否删除。 503 指定了过多设备,一次最多指定100台设备ID 504 一次指定了多个设备ID,但其中有一些并不可用(不存在、无权限或已删除) 50xx 请见“全局错误代码”
返回示例
文章:
相关技术文章:
开放接口并支持对接的2路直流负载控制器

开放接口并支持对接的2路直流负载控制器

查看
开放接口并支持二次开发的2路智能墙壁电源开关

开放接口并支持二次开发的2路智能墙壁电源开关

查看
开放接口并支持二次开发的2路智能墙壁远程控制开关

开放接口并支持二次开发的2路智能墙壁远程控制开关

查看
开放接口并支持对接的60A带计量数显额定 13200W 断路器

开放接口并支持对接的60A带计量数显额定 13200W 断路器

查看
开放接口并支持对接的壁挂式双鉴雷达烟雾报警器

开放接口并支持对接的壁挂式双鉴雷达烟雾报警器

查看